Being chosen to take part in a makeover show brings up a lot of difficult emotions for Abbey Miller.Β Β She only applied for her friend Jennifer and never expected to be chosen, but now she will be on TV showcasing all of her flaws.Β Β Quinn Campbell started Makeover Miracle to help people but has never been drawn to someone as strongly as Abbey.Β Β There is something about her that reminds him of his sister, the one person he was unable to help. Β Per the bookβs synopsis: Β βThis is a story about one womanβs journey through emotional turmoil and the man who is able to make her believe in herself.Β Β Set against the beautiful Dandenong Ranges,Β Makeover MiracleΒ is a story about forgiveness, understanding, personal growth and, of course, falling in love with that one special person.β
I really enjoyed this story.Β Β Abbey has one of those sparkling personalities that makes for a fun read.Β Β Sheβs got some serious self-esteem issues, with reason, and it is satisfying to watch her come to believe in herself.Β The TV show covers a lot of things, not just weight loss, so I think that maybe a segment with a counselor would have helped from a realism standpoint, but the growth that she does have, thanks to her friends and Quinn, is compelling and believable nonetheless.Β Β Quinn is charming and engaging.Β Β Heβs got some issues of his own, residual guilt about his sisterβs death, but it helps to give him a sympathetic understanding of the show and a specific relationship to Abbeyβs issues. Β I will say that the writing was a little awkward in some spots but that just kept this great story from being exceptional.
This book is full of memorable characters, with a moving story-line and a feel-good ending.Β Β For an uplifting read, giveΒ Makeover MiracleΒ a shot.
